Why SEO Sits at the Center of Digital Marketing
Search engine optimization has evolved from a niche technical practice into the connective tissue of modern digital marketing. Every other channel, whether paid search, content marketing, social media, or email, eventually intersects with how a brand performs in search. When a customer hears about a product on a podcast, sees an ad on Instagram, or reads a recommendation in a newsletter, their next move is almost always a Google search. If the brand does not appear or appears poorly, the entire upstream investment is wasted. SEO is the floor on which every other channel stands.
The brands that treat SEO as the strategic core of their digital program enjoy compounding returns. They earn free traffic, lower their paid acquisition costs, capture demand they did not have to create, and build brand authority that competitors cannot easily replicate. Brands that sideline SEO often find themselves trapped in expensive, transactional advertising that stops the moment the budget pauses.

SEO Captures Demand Where Decisions Happen
Search is the highest-intent channel in marketing. People do not type queries into Google for entertainment, they type them because they have a question, a problem, or a buying intention. Showing up at that moment is uniquely valuable. Whereas paid social interrupts an audience that is browsing, SEO services meet customers exactly when they are looking. Decades of data show that organic clicks convert at rates that justify investment many times over, especially for considered purchases.
SEO Lowers the Cost of Every Other Channel
A strong SEO presence makes paid media more efficient. When a brand already ranks for branded and key non-branded terms, Google ads bidding becomes cheaper, quality scores rise, and incremental conversions cost less. Email lists grow faster because organic traffic supplies a steady stream of subscribers. Social campaigns convert better because audiences who see an ad and then research the brand find a credible, well-ranked website rather than a thin presence. SEO is the rising tide that lifts every other digital boat.
Content Built for Search Earns Compounding Returns
Unlike paid campaigns that stop the moment spending stops, content optimized for search continues earning traffic and leads for years. A well-researched guide written today can drive thousands of qualified visitors three years from now with minimal maintenance. This compounding behavior makes content one of the highest-ROI investments in digital marketing. The catch is that content must be genuinely useful, structurally sound, and aligned with real search intent. Thin or generic content no longer ranks.
SEO Builds Brand Authority and Trust
When prospects research a brand and find it ranking on the first page for relevant queries, occupying the featured snippet, and being cited in industry articles, trust is established before a single sales conversation begins. Search visibility is a public credential. It signals that the brand is credible enough for Google to reward. This perception cascades through the buying journey, shortening sales cycles and improving close rates.
Local SEO Drives Real-World Foot Traffic
For any business with a physical presence, local SEO is the most direct line between search and revenue. Optimized Google Business Profiles, consistent local citations, and review velocity put a business in front of customers who are minutes away from buying. Local search is not optional for restaurants, clinics, retailers, or service providers. It is the modern equivalent of being on the main street.
SEO Powers Smarter Social and Content Strategies
Search data is the cheapest market research available. Keyword tools reveal exactly what audiences are asking, in what language, and at what volume. These insights inform social media marketing calendars, video scripts, podcast topics, and webinar themes. Brands that align their content production to real search demand consistently outperform brands that publish based on internal opinions.
SEO Prepares Brands for the AI Search Era
The rise of generative search engines has not made SEO obsolete, it has made it more important. AI assistants synthesize answers from authoritative web sources, which means brands with strong organic visibility are the brands most likely to be cited in AI-generated responses. Investing in generative engine optimization is a natural extension of strong traditional SEO and ensures brands remain discoverable as search behavior continues to evolve.
Measuring SEO Inside the Bigger Picture
SEO should be measured not as a standalone channel but as a contributor to total revenue. Multi-touch attribution, assisted conversion analysis, and incrementality testing reveal the true value of search across the customer journey. When measured correctly, SEO almost always emerges as one of the highest-return investments in the marketing mix.
